12 > I would like to propose the addition of a new category - sci-vis. The category
13 > is intended for scientific visualisation tools. Many of these are currently
14 > in media-gfx and I don't think they belong with photo editors, image
15 > conversion tools etc. The category is quite big already and most of the
16 > ebuilds in there are maintained by quite different herds.
17 >
18 > Looking through the tree these are the apps I think should be moved to
19 > sci-vis:
20 >
21 > media-gfx/epix
22 > media-gfx/fig2sxd
23 > media-gfx/gnuplot
24 > media-gfx/grace
25 > media-gfx/kpl
26 > media-gfx/labplot
27 > media-gfx/opendx
28 > media-gfx/opendx-samples
29 > media-gfx/qmatplot
30 > media-gfx/quickplot
31 > media-gfx/scigraphica
32 > media-gfx/spectromatic
33 > media-gfx/xd3d
34 > media-gfx/xgraph
35 > sci-misc/gwyddion
36 > sci-mathematics/qtiplot
37 >
38 > There could be others I have missed, and there are certainly more that I can
39 > see in bugzilla that will be added. I would appreciate feedback on this. If
40 > everyone is in agreement then I will make this proposal on the gentoo-dev
